TMXR: Add support for tcp port listen backlog

The system default of no extra backlog has generally worked well for
simulated mux devices for a long time since reasonable arrival of
new tcp connections is usually expected to have gaps of minutes.

If, for some reason, connection arrivals in a particular case can
happen multiple times per second, a backlog might be useful.
